# How To Make Multiple Characters

## General Tips | Prompting Tricks

● Use <mark style="background-color:yellow;">couple</mark> tag before your subjects and add <mark style="background-color:yellow;">hetero-yaoi-yuri</mark> depending on what type couple you want to generate.

● Using <mark style="background-color:yellow;">duo focus</mark> is effective at avoiding pov views and generating both subjects at same image.

● More characteristic term in prompt cause more randomized results, try to choose model that recognize your character or use LoRA for it and keep characteristics simple. Avoid to use many terms like <mark style="background-color:yellow;">black hair, green eyes, blue hair</mark> this type terms can effect both of subjects or wrong one without <mark style="background-color:yellow;">BREAK</mark>, but remind that BREAK is not 100% working technique.

● Use 2boys instead of 1boy, if you are going to make <mark style="background-color:yellow;">yaoi(gay)</mark> couple. | Use <mark style="background-color:yellow;">2girls</mark> instead of <mark style="background-color:yellow;">1girl</mark>, if you are going to make <mark style="background-color:yellow;">yuri</mark>(lesbian) couple.

● Use d<mark style="background-color:yellow;">uplicate, bilateral symmetry</mark> in negative prompt to avoid similar characters.

### Basic Examples

● Let's say i want to create Mario x Ahri couple, i must start write like this for my subject: *couple, hetero, duo focus, 1girl, 1boy*

● If i want to create Makima x Sakura couple: *couple, yuri, duo focus, 2girls*

**Note:** Prompting can show difference depending on model you use, this is only an example based on Danbooru tags and Model's general training.

## Creating couple Images With SD1.5 Models

● Most of anime models has pretty small character memory because of their training.

● Generally models recognize characters from most popular Danbooru Character Tags and also some of quite popular characters such as Mario, certain league of legends characters, protagonist of popular games etc.

● For detailed and accurate couples, LoRAs become important part of generation.

● <mark style="background-color:yellow;">BREAK</mark> keyword is effective for keeping character's characteristics seperate and don't blend them.

### Example SD1.5 Nami X Naruto

**Positive Prompt**

> (masterpiece, best quality:1.2), highly detailed, (couple), hetero, (duo focus), 1girl, 1boy, holding hands, looking at another, beach scenery, bokeh, (depth of field:1.2), absurdres, highres, soft lighting, soft shadows, BREAK, 1girl, nami (one piece), NamiFinal, ginger, long hair, pale skin, busty, bikini, BREAK, 1boy, uzumaki naruto, blonde, short hair, shorts

**Negative Prompt**

> EasyNegativeV2, (badhandv4), nsfw, duplicate, (blending), (bilateral symmetry:1.5)

**Explanation**&#x20;

As you can see i used `BREAK` here and made 3 seperate prompt to avoid blending.

1. Part: General prompt, you must use both subjects here otherwise models will create single subject. I used `(couple), hetero, (duo focus), 1girl, 1boy` for subjects and add my additional prompts.
2. Part: Name of first subject and details, i used `1girl` for first subject and add her characteristics and LoRA to make her look like Nami from One Piece.
3. Part: Name of second subject and details, i used `1boy` for second subject and add his characteristics and LoRA to make him look like Uzumaki Naruto from Naruto.

### Thoughts About SD1.5

* You can create ship images with LoRAs and `BREAK` but i have to admit it, it's hard and not worthy.
* Most of SD1.5 Models towards to generate single subject and you can't even get 2 person in same image.
* Prompt understanding is not that strong, even with `BREAK` there is a still chance to get mixed characteristics. `BREAK` is not 100% working trick.
* There is high change to get bad and random compositions.

## Creating Ship Images with SDXL Models

* They have bigger character database compared to SD1.5 Models and creates more accurate characters.
* Generally models recognize most of characters from Danbooru Characters Tags and many well-known characters from different genres such as movie, anime, game etc.
* LoRAs are not necessary but might be useful at some creations.
* **Animagine XL** is very great choice to make ship images, it's better than other SDXL based models and has larger character database.

### Example SDXL Boa X Luffy

**Positive Prompt**&#x20;

> couple, duo focus, hetero, 1girl, 1boy, boa hancock hugging to Luffy, one piece, ship background, lovely, masterpiece, best quality, safe, SFW, very aesthetic, recent, absurdres, highres

**Negative Prompt**&#x20;

> (worst quality, low quality:1.3), NSFW, explicit, oldest, early, (very displeasing, displeasing), lowres, bad anatomy, anatomical nonsense, bad hands, jpeg artifacts, ((ugly)), grayscale, traditional media, duplicate

### Thoughts About SDXL

It's overall good, especially Animagine XL model is so good at recognizing characters, this means you don't have to prompt details and there will be no blended characteristics most of time.

## Creating Ship Images With Pony Models

* Pony models are actually SDXL based and this means they are atleast good option as SDXL models.
* They are very customizeable so you can create almost every type couple you can imagine.
* Generally recognizes most of well-known characters from different genres including anime, game, cartoon, comics etc.
* **AutismMix** is good for anime couples while **T-Ponynai3** especially excels at Genshin Impact characters.

### Example Pony Hu Tao X Eula

**Positive Prompt**

> score\_9, score\_8\_up, score\_7\_up, score\_6\_up, score\_5\_up, score\_4\_up, (anime), sfw, couple, yuri, duo focus, 2girls, hu tao (genshin impact), eula (genshin impact), carrying another on arms, hugging, lovely couple, long wedding dress, wedding suit, wedding ceremony, outdoors, (nature)

**Negative Prompt**

> (score\_4, score\_3, score\_2, score\_1), ugly, bad anatomy, bad hands, nsfw, duplicate, blending

### Thoughts About Pony

* It's overall good and has various options for different concepts.
* Characteristics can blend sometimes depending on what you try to generate.
* Creative and impressive results.
* Good at rendering details
